Boston Comics returns to TCAN on March 18th for a fun-filled evening with Mark Scalia, Joe Espi, and Alex Giampapa. These comedians have distinct styles and cover a variety of topics that will have you laughing with them all night. Mark Scalia has been a comedy favorite with audiences for over 30 years. His material is funny, insightful and personable and he is able to craft his sets to include all ages. Joe Espi’s self deprecating style along with his heavy sarcasm has made him a local favorite. Audiences enjoy how he jabs at his childhood, dysfunctional family, and disastrous dates. People seem to relate to his blue-collar humor and his ability to be the punch-line of a joke. Alex Giampapa’s edgy, but relatable style has made him a popular choice for many different types of audiences: “His voice and onstage demeanor may be soothing, but that doesn’t mean the Actual News host won’t bring a scorching set of well-crafted jokes, hot takes on current events, and a good, healthy dose of social commentary” said Vanyaland.
